在自动刷新网页时搜索单词

Search a word while Auto-refresh a web page

本文关键字:搜索 单词 网页 刷新      更新时间:2023-09-26

由于需要,我正在尝试一种解决方案来编写一个脚本/代码,帮助我每隔15秒左右自动刷新一次网页。还可以使用循环来连续搜索单词(或字符串)。当它找到这个词时,提醒用户这个词已经出现也会很有帮助!以某种方式向移动设备发送SMS。

这可以在.NET中完成吗?

在股票账户中,从晚上9点到早上6点,股票交易所的状态将从CLOSED更改为after_HOURS。我正在尝试一种方法来找到相同的

自动重新构建网页的一个简单代码是在标题上添加一个元标记:

<meta http-equiv="refresh" content="60" >

该参数以秒为单位,您也可以添加而不添加缓存,以确保将其重新加载为:

<head>
    <meta http-equiv="cache-control" content="no-cache" />
    <meta http-equiv="refresh" content="60" >
</head>

之后,一个更好的方法是javascript计时器,它使用ajax时间读取数据并向用户显示。。。

以及如何在浏览器上播放一些声音

好吧,让我们把问题分开,我会试着给你每个问题的提示:

自动刷新

将此添加到节中:<META HTTP-EQUIV="Refresh" CONTENT="5">,其中CONTENT是以秒为单位的刷新率

循环搜索词

你可能对这个功能感兴趣:

setInterval(yourFunction, delay)

其中yourFunction是搜索字符串的函数,delay是重复该函数的时间(以毫秒为单位)。

听起来不错

使用Jquery,我在这里找到了一个示例,它可能会帮助您修改以适应您的场景:

HTML:

<html>
 <head>
    <script type='text/javascript' src='jquery.js'></script>
    <script type='text/javascript' src='script.js'></script>
 </head>
 <body>
    <div id="sound" class="hover">Hover here</div>
 </body>
</html>

JS:

$(function(){
    $('#sound.hover').mouseover(function(){
        $('embed').remove();
        $('body').append('<embed src="sound.wav" autostart="true" hidden="true" loop="false">');     
    }); 
});

向手机发送短信

请尝试。这是一个使用winforms的c示例。其他选项此处使用外部服务。